Belmont Stakes and Travers winner Arcangelo will not compete in the Breeders' Cup Classic due to a hind hoof injury and will be retired to Lane's End Farm for the 2024 season. Trainer Jena Antonucci emphasized the importance of prioritizing the horse's well-being and stated that missing the race is the right decision. Arcangelo, a $35,000 auction buy, has earned $1,754,900 throughout his career.
